Statement on the Passing of Firefighter Nicole Mittendorff

The International Association of Women in Fire and Emergency Services is deeply saddened by the passing of our sister, Nicole Mittendorff.  Our thoughts and prayers are with her family and fellow firefighters in Fairfax County, Virginia during this difficult time.  Nicole’s death adds to the rapidly climbing number of suicides in the fire service. Firefighter Behavioral Health Alliance has reported 116 firefighters in the United States committed suicide in 2015.  Behavioral health struggles in the fire service are often overlooked, but it affects every EMS and fire department in one form or another.  We encourage every department to reach out to the  Firefighter Behavioral Health Alliance or the National Volunteer Fire Council’s Share the Load program for resources to help reduce these tragic statistics.
